Welcome to Cardiff

Cardiff-by-the-Sea, located in Encinitas, San Diego County, California, is a charming coastal community celebrated for its laid-back atmosphere, beautiful beaches, and vibrant local culture. The town offers pristine beaches, a thriving arts scene, diverse dining experiences, and a unique shopping district, creating a welcoming and enriching lifestyle for residents and visitors alike.

Overview for Cardiff, CA

11,447 people live in Cardiff, where the median age is 40.7 and the average individual income is $67,469.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.

Demographics and Employment Data for Cardiff, CA

Cardiff has 4,289 households, with an average household size of 2.67.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.
